What happened lately

In the upcoming week, key economic data releases from the United States are expected to capture the market’s attention. On Wednesday, the Personal Consumption Expenditures (PCE) Price Index, excluding food and energy, is set to be announced. This indicator is closely watched by the Federal Reserve as it provides insights into inflation trends. A higher-than-expected figure could indicate stronger inflationary pressures, potentially leading to a continuation of restrictive monetary policy. Additionally, the Gross Domestic Product (GDP) annual rate will be released. This data will offer a gauge of the overall economic health and growth prospects of the US economy. Both of these high-impact reports could substantially influence market sentiment and trading behavior.

With the NZDUSD currency pair being highly sensitive to economic developments in the US, these upcoming data releases could impart significant volatility to the pair. The 0.29% rise in NZDUSD on Monday reflects a period of consolidation and cautious trading as market participants await these pivotal reports. Should the US economic data surprise to the upside, indicating stronger inflation or robust economic growth, the US dollar could strengthen, potentially pushing the NZDUSD pair lower. Conversely, if the data disappoints, it could weigh on the US dollar, allowing the New Zealand dollar to gain further ground against its American counterpart. Market participants will closely analyze the results of these releases to gauge the future trajectory of the Federal Reserve’s monetary policy and its subsequent impact on the currency markets.

What can we expect from NZDUSD today?

NZDUSD on Monday rose 0.29% to 0.59761. Price is above 9-Day EMA while Stochastic is falling.

Updated daily direction for NZDUSD looks mixed as the pair is likely to consolidate above 0.5942 (S1).

Looking ahead today, to see upside interest, we prefer to look at price breakout of last daily high of 0.59821 or trades above daily pivot 0.5962. Break above could target R1 at 0.59962. While to the downside, we are looking at 0.5942 (S1) and daily low of 0.59279 as support levels. NZDUSD need to break on either side to indicate a short-term bias. A break above 0.59821 may suggest continuation after recent positive movement.

For the week to-date, take note that NZDUSD is mixed as compared to the prior week.
